Khudrafaladi in context

With 2,281 people at the 2011 Census, Khudrafaladi was the 242nd most populous of its district's 835 villages, above the district average of 1,852.

Literacy stood at 68.31%, 6.8 points above the district's rural average of 61.47%.

The sex ratio was 899 women per 1,000 men (54 below the district's rural figure of 953). Among children aged 0–6 the ratio was 952, 29 above the rural national 923.
